Year: 2012
Runtime: 156 mins
Language: Telugu
Director: Boyapati Srinu
Rama Chandra, an orphan, finds himself caught in a conflict between rival royal families as he pursues Sathya, the woman he loves. He discovers that the well-being of his village hinges on the decisions he makes, forcing him to navigate a dangerous situation and confront powerful adversaries while trying to win her affection.

In a rustic countryside where ancient lineages still shape daily life, an orphan named Rama Chandra drifts through simple pleasures with his close‑knit circle of friends. His world is quiet until the arrival of Sathya, a gracious yet determined young woman from a privileged background. Their blossoming affection is tempered by her insistence that he possess a meaningful family legacy, a condition that sends Rama Chandra on a path far beyond the village lanes he knows.
Answering the call, Rama Chandra steps into the imposing world of a storied royal house that is searching for an heir. The sprawling estates and age‑old rivalries of the noble families cast a shadow over the surrounding hamlets, where generations have come to rely on the decisions of those who sit upon the throne. The atmosphere is charged with a mix of regal ceremony and simmering tension, hinting at the delicate balance that keeps the community from unraveling.
Within this environment, Rama Chandra discovers that his own origins may be linked to the very bloodlines he now courts. The revelation forces him to confront a personal aversion to violence while recognizing the responsibility that would come with leading a people whose survival hangs on his choices. The internal struggle between his humble upbringing and the weight of a potential legacy creates a compelling core for his journey.
The film swirls with a tone that blends earnest romance, the grandeur of feudal tradition, and the uneasy pull of destiny. As Rama Chandra navigates love, duty, and the looming presence of formidable forces, the audience is invited to wonder how far he will go to honor both his heart and the unseen expectations of a world that suddenly feels far larger than the one he once knew.
